Originally Posted by matt_pc View Post
There is a proceedure that works for Volvos after 2000 - copied this from another thread. Give it a go, it might work for you if your lucky.

to on/off DRL

put light switch to the Center position , (sidelights > Green LED ON)
Switch ignition key to position II (Drive, but Do Not start the engine)
Pull Main beam lever towards you and Hold it there,
Turn light switch to 0
release main beam lever

DRL should now be "OFF"

Tested, this doesn't work on 2001+ S60.
